其中, d i d_i di决定了不同的解决冲突方案:线性探测( d i = i d_i=i di=i)、平方探测( d i ± i 2 d_i \pm i^2 di±i2)、双散列( d i = i × h 2 ( k e y ) d_i=i \times h_2(key) di=i×h2(key))。 线性探测法(Linear Probing) 线性探测法:以增量序列1,2,…,(...
8.3.4 冲突处理技术之双散列法 散列表
数据结构和算法——哈希查找冲突处理方法(开放地址法-线性探测、平方探测、双散列探测、再散列,分离链接法)
1. 写出处理冲突的方法名称 常见的方法名称: 开放地址法:线性探测(Linear Probing)、平方探测(Quadratic Probing)、双散列探测(Double Hashing)、再散列(Rehashing) 链地址法:分离链接法(Separate Chaining) 2. 构造基于该处理冲突方法的哈希表 示例:假设哈希表大小为 7,插入关键字 [10, 22, 31, 4, 15, 28]...
处理冲突的两类主要方法是 。A.线性探查法和双散列函数法B.建溢出区法和不建溢出区法C.除余法和折叠法D.拉链法和开地址法
在散列查找中处理冲突时,可以采用开放定址法。下列不是开放定址法的是 A. 线性探查法 B. 二次探查法 C. 双重散列法 D. 拉链法 相关知识点: 试题来源: 解析在一个以head为头结点指针的非空单循环链表中,指针p指 向链尾结点的条件是( )
百度试题 题目处理哈希冲突的两类主要方法是( ) A. 开放定址法和链表法 B. 线性探测法和双散列函数法 C. 建溢出区法和不建溢岀区法 D. 除余法和折叠法 相关知识点: 试题来源: 解析 A.开放定址法和链表法 反馈 收藏
百度试题 题目散列函数处理冲突中的开地址法包含() A.拉链法和线性探测法B.线性探测法和双重散列法C.拉链法和双重散列法D.拉链法和伪随机数法相关知识点: 试题来源: 解析 B 反馈 收藏
平方探测法的实现 双散列探测法(Double Hashing) 再散列(Rehashing) 分离链接法(Separate Chaining) 冲突处理方法常见思路 换个位置:开放地址法; 同一位置的冲突对象组织在一起:链地址法。
百度试题 题目散列函数处理冲突中的开地址法包含() A.拉链法和线性探测法B.线性探测法和双重散列法C.拉链法和双重散列法D.拉链法和伪随机数法相关知识点: 试题来源: 解析 B 反馈 收藏